Teneriffe Residents Transform Sleep With 5 Simple Bedroom Changes
Photo: Keran Mckenzie / Wikimedia Commons (CC BY 3.0)

Teneriffe locals are adopting a five-point sleep environment checklist that targets light control, temperature, noise, bedding and evening habits to address persistent rest shortfalls reported in neighbourhood surveys.

The push comes as wellness groups in the suburb track rising interest in non-medical sleep fixes after a June 2026 community health audit showed 58 percent of adults in the riverside area average under six hours of sleep on weeknights. The checklist draws on established guidelines from sleep researchers and fits the active lifestyle already visible along Teneriffe’s walking paths and studio schedules.

Local programs put checklist into practice

Two Teneriffe venues now run weekly sessions that walk participants through the checklist in real rooms. The Teneriffe Community Centre on Brunswick Street hosts a Tuesday evening workshop series that began on 7 July, while the Merthyr Road Wellness Studio offers a Saturday morning session focused on blackout solutions and cooling techniques for the area’s humid summer nights. Both programs supply printed checklists and loan simple tools such as portable fans and white-noise devices for residents to test at home.

Participants report measurable shifts after one week of changes. One attendee lowered bedroom temperature to 18 degrees Celsius using a programmable thermostat and added heavy curtains, recording an extra 45 minutes of continuous sleep tracked by a wearable device.

Evidence and next steps for residents

A 2025 report from the local health collective recorded that households spending between $120 and $180 on targeted upgrades, such as mattress toppers or dimmable lamps, saw average sleep quality scores rise by 22 percent within 30 days. The same document noted that consistent use of the checklist cut reported daytime fatigue complaints by nearly one third among 340 surveyed adults.

Anyone in Teneriffe can start tonight by auditing their room against the five points: full darkness, steady cool air, minimal sound, supportive bedding and a wind-down routine ending 30 minutes before lights out.
